How many times can you use a polishing cloth?

I suggest using a polishing cloth once a month or so, depending on how often you wear the piece. Keep in mind, everyday use is not advised as the slightly abrasive cloth may wear down the metal over time. Fun tidbit: The more you wear the jewelry, the less likely it is to tarnish.

Can jewelry polishing cloths be washed?

The polishing cloth should never be laundered since that will remove the polishers that are impregnated within the cloth. The cloth can be reused many times even after it turns black. We suggest you purchase a new cloth only when you see it no longer shines your jewelry.

What can you use if you don’t have a jewelry polishing cloth?

Dish Detergent & Warm Water The best homemade jewelry cleaning solution is a mixture of a few drops of Dawn dish detergent in warm, not hot, water. Let the piece sit in the solution for a few minutes, longer if it’s very dirty, then gently scrub with a new, baby-size, soft toothbrush.

What is a polishing cloth made of?

The KinleyCare Polishing Cloth is 46” wide and made from 100% cotton flannel. The cloth is impregnated with a non-toxic propriety compound which will remove light dirt and tarnish from your jewelry.

Washable Polishing Cloth. Cloths that have not been pretreated with jeweler’s rouge can be washed, but these cloths must be used in conjunction with a silver polish liquid or paste.
